“Geo” as a Root: Cracking the Code
At its heart, “geo” is all about the Earth, the ground beneath our feet, the soil we walk on . Once you grasp that, a whole bunch of other words suddenly click into place. Take “geology,” for example. It’s not just rocks; it’s the whole story of the Earth—its structure, its history, and all the crazy processes that have shaped it over millennia . And “geometry”? Believe it or not, it started with measuring land. Who knew, right?
Common “Geo” Words: The Usual Suspects
You’ve probably bumped into these guys before:
- Geocentric: Remember when everyone thought the Earth was the center of the universe? That’s geocentric in action .
- Geodesy: This is the science of figuring out the Earth’s shape and gravitational field. It’s seriously complex stuff .
- Geothermal: Think hot springs and volcanoes! It’s all about the Earth’s internal heat .
- Geophysics: Using physics to study the Earth. Earthquakes, magnetic fields—the whole shebang .
- Geopolitics: Where geography meets politics. It’s how a country’s location can affect its power and relationships with other countries .
- Geospatial: Anything that’s tied to a specific location. Think GPS, mapping apps, that sort of thing .
Specialized “Geo” Terms: Diving Deep
Ready to get a little nerdy? Here are some more specialized terms:
- Geobios: Simply put, it’s life on Earth .
- Geochronology: This is like being an Earth detective, figuring out how old rocks and fossils are .
- Geomorphology: The study of landforms and how they’re created. Mountains, valleys, beaches—you name it .
- Geognosy: An older term for knowledge of the Earth’s composition.
- Geohydrology: All about groundwater and how it moves around .
- Geophagy: Believe it or not, some people eat dirt! It’s called geophagy .
- Geotropism: Plants know which way is up! Geotropism is how they respond to gravity .
“Geo” in the Wild: Beyond the Sciences
“Geo” pops up in some unexpected places:
- Geography: Okay, it’s the obvious one, but it’s so much more than just memorizing capitals! It’s about how everything is arranged on the Earth’s surface and how we interact with our environment .
- Landscape, Terrain, Topography: These are all fancy ways of describing the lay of the land. Think rolling hills, rugged mountains, and everything in between .
Don’t Forget “Terra”!
And hey, let’s not forget “terra,” the Latin cousin of “geo.” You see it in words like “terrestrial” (meaning “of the Earth”) and “terrain” (the physical features of an area). They’re all part of the same Earth-loving family .
